Chilean American - Population By City Proper

Population By City Proper

  1. New York, NY - 7,026
  2. Los Angeles, CA - 4,112
  3. Miami, FL - 1,427
  4. Houston, TX - 934
  5. San Diego, CA and Chicago, IL - 876
  6. San Francisco, CA - 754
  7. Miami Beach, FL - 739
  8. Washington, DC - 697
  9. San Jose, CA - 632
  10. Doral, FL - 622
  11. Kendall, FL - 613
  12. Hialeah, FL - 602
  13. The Hammocks, FL - 564
  14. Pembroke Pines, FL - 558
  15. Fountainbleau, FL - 549
  16. Hollywood, FL - 542
  17. Kendale Lakes, FL - 469
  18. Las Vegas, NV - 467
  19. Boston, MA - 405
  20. San Antonio, TX - 374
  21. Union City, NJ - 372
  22. Charlotte, NC - 368
  23. Philadelphia, PA - 357
  24. Coral Springs, FL - 342
  25. Miramar, FL and Austin, TX - 340
